CUSTOMS UNION ACCESSION CANNOT HAVE NEGATIVE EFFECT ON ARMENIA-EU BILATERAL RELATIONS – ARTAK ZAKARYAN

February 19, 2014 | 16:53

YEREVAN. – Accession to Customs Union cannot have negative effect
on Armenia-EU bilateral relations and cooperation in various areas,
MP Artak Zakaryan said.

Zakaryan, the head of parliament’s standing committee on foreign
affairs, on Wednesday received Latvia’s Ambassador to Armenia Elita
Gavele and Juris Poikans, Ambassador-at-Large for Eastern Partnership
matters.

Armenia is ready to develop cooperation with EU member states, in
particular on implementation of democratic reforms, cultural contacts
and other humanitarian areas, the MP assured.

The sides discussed Armenia’s foreign policy, in particular cooperation
with Eastern Partnership project following September 3 when the
decision on joining Customs Union was announced. They touched upon
on Latvia’s possible priorities during the EU presidency.

Artak Zakaryan noted that Azerbaijan is constantly putting obstacles
to the initiatives aimed at having peaceful and stable region.
